Loan Protection

Loan Protection is a crucial aspect of private party motorcycle loans. You want to make sure you're protected in case your bike is stolen or totaled in an accident.

The Harley-Davidson Guaranteed Asset Protection plan can waive the difference between what's owed on your loan and what your insurance company will pay. This could even cover the cost of your insurance company's deductible, up to $1000.00.

Your insurance may not pay off your loan if your motorcycle is totaled or stolen, leaving you with a significant gap. This is where GAP coverage comes in, covering the difference between your loan payoff and your primary insurance company settlement.

Financing a private party motorcycle can be a bit tricky, but you've got options. Generally, paying cash is the best way to save, but if that's not possible, a loan can help.

Paying interest can add up, so it's essential to compare rates. The lower the interest rate or APR, the less you'll pay over time.

Repayment terms are also crucial. A longer repayment period means lower monthly payments, but you'll end up paying more overall. You'll need to weigh the pros and cons of each option.

Some lenders may require a large down payment, while others may offer more flexible terms. Be prepared to negotiate and ask questions.
